Channel.receiveOrNull becomes extension, internal receiveOrClosed added

* The corresponding ReceiveChannel methods are deprecated.
* Introduced corresponding extensions with the same semantic and generic
  Any bound.
* Introduce internal ReceiveChannel.[on]receiveOrClosed
  * Using internal inline class ValueOrClosed.
  * To be stabilized and made public in the future when inline classes
    ABI stabilizes.
  * It is related to #330 but does not resolve it yet.
* Includes todos for future public ValueOrClose design.
* Simplify AbstractChannel select implementations.
* AbstractChannel implementation is optimized to avoid code
  duplication in suspension of different receive methods:
  receive, receiveOrNull, receiveOrClosed.
